Subject: Key rotation for QuietPager

Team, ahead of Thursday's sync: we rotated the credential that QuietPager, our alert deduplicator, uses to reach the internal incident store. The old key stops working Friday at noon. Update any local configs and the staging runner before then; production was already switched overnight with no dropped alerts. The new key is below.

app token of hahif-hahof = vxb11-rgZ4JucSjb0

## Step 3: Assignment service migration

Switch Driftline's experiment assignment from the embedded bucketing library to the standalone Partition service. Assignments become deterministic per subject key; sticky overrides move to the admin console. Flush the old local cache after cutover or users may see mixed variants. Keep the legacy path behind a kill switch for one release. Deploy Partition with the following configuration values.

config for tagaf-bawif:
[norok]
host = norok.ordinworks.local
user = norok_svc
database = norok_prod

# Flaglight Rollouts — Approvals

Quick version for on-call: any rollout touching more than 5% of traffic needs an approval in Flaglight before the ramp continues. Kill switches don't need approval — just flip them and note it in the incident channel. Scheduled ramps pause automatically if error budget burns hot. If you're stuck at 2 a.m. with a pending approval, there's one person authorized to override, and that's the approver below.

account owner for tagep-bafof: Norael Gilax Juleth

Migration step 4: Deep-link routing. Okay, this is the part support asks about most. LoopList's old mobile links used the flat scheme, but after this migration everything routes through the PathPilot resolver, so stale links bounce to the fallback screen. If a customer reports a dead link, first check they're on app version 7 or later. Before escalating, compare their setup against the new routing config below.

config for yahof-tajop:
zorath:
  pin: 7493
  metrics_host: metrics.zorath.tolvaqsys.internal
  tenant: praiel
  seal: seal_fd9cd4f1